Offers a chronological survey of crime and punishment from Roman times to the present.

This text also reviews the chronological content, aiming to build the students' understanding of the major themes of the chronological survey, focusing on how and why ideas about crime and punishment have changed and developed over the period, and with what results.

Source-based investigations are combined with a narrative.
